OSPCA Petition

As you know on May 10, 2010 the OSPCA started to kill all of the 350 animals
in their care. They were ultimately stopped by Newmarket MPP Frank Klees who
called for the government to step in and halt the killing but not before 99
animals have been put down. The public outcry was deafening and the incident
brought to attention the need to stop the abuse of power and the conflict of
interest by OSPCA . In giving the OSPCA policing powers, they relinquished
control over the OSPCA. Consequently OSPCA does not answer to anyone.
 
Mr. Klees tabled a Resolution in the Ontario Legislature at Queens Park on
June 1, 2010 asking for the Ontario government to separate the policing
powers and the charitable status of the OSPCA. This has received unanimous
support from the Progressive Conservative Caucus. The next step is to have
the Resolution voted in Parliament. Only if it is passed will we finally
take the first step in an attempt to protect our animals, pets and pet
owners.
